Marissa and Joseph’s Mantoloking Yacht Club wedding in New Jersey was a vibrant celebration of love, personality, and fun, with custom details at every turn. Working with Jove Meyer, they embraced a nautical theme, giving it a contemporary twist that infused the event with bold colors, playful patterns, and an overall sense of creativity. It was all so bright and joyful, you’d never know it rained the whole time. A Playful Palette and Personalized Details

Custom details brought their vibrant theme together, from the invites that got guests excited about their beachside getaway to the day-of visuals. Printed menus with notes and callouts to friends, custom matchbooks at every seating, a huge vinyl with their branding on the dance floor, and a custom insert for the band’s bass drum, all transformed the celebration from an event into an experience.

A Yacht Club Wedding Vision

“From the moment they began planning their wedding, Jove understood the vision. Marissa and Joseph didn’t want a traditional wedding with simple white and green florals. Instead, they envisioned a bold, vibrant celebration filled with color and energy. Opting for creative food stations instead of a sit-down meal, they treated their guests to an array of culinary delights — from fresh pizza to a sushi station featuring toro, and even a dumpling bar.

Moments before they were set to walk down the aisle, the ceremony was moved indoors due to the inclement weather. But it didn’t matter. Jove and his team transformed the Mantoloking Yacht Club clubhouse into an intimate setting for 150 guests. The clubhouse ceiling was adorned with nautical flags that perfectly complemented the colorful floral arrangements, creating a cozy yet festive atmosphere.

The reception moved to a large sailcloth tent illuminated with paper lanterns and anchored by a central disco ball, setting the stage for an unforgettable night of dancing. The tent pulsed with joy, laughter, and celebration to the tunes of The Barnstorm.

One of the highlights of the evening was the personal touches Jove incorporated throughout the event. From custom welcome signs to thoughtfully curated gifts for guests, every detail reflected the couple’s personality and the love they poured into planning this day.”

Unforgettable Guest Experiences

Rather than a traditional seated dinner, the couple opted for a dynamic cocktail-style reception, designed to encourage mingling and interaction. The food stations featured a curated selection of their favorite dishes, inviting guests to indulge in a variety of flavors that spoke to their tastes and experiences. To add to the excitement, they brought in flair bartenders who performed dazzling tricks while serving up unique cocktails, adding an element of surprise and showmanship to the evening.

Wedding Saves vs Splurges

Their best decision was hiring their event planner, who brought cohesion, a vision, a color palette, and a plan to their big day. Music was another key element, their live band kept the crowd on their feet, playing a perfect mix of pop and country hits. They also invested in quality food and drink. The bride says, “The saves we recommend are things like a specialty hardwood floor for the tent or expensive glassware/place settings. At the end of the day, as long as the vodka sodas are cold, people don’t care what they drink out of (in our opinion). As long as people can eat, drink, and dance, they will only really remember how much fun they had!”
